Getting There

  • Car

    If you are driving to Bus - Centro Visitantes Sector Ordesa - Parking Libre, head towards Torla-Ordesa. From the main road (N-260), take the turnoff for Torla. Follow the signs for Ordesa y Monte Perdido National Park. Once in Torla, continue on Av. de Ordesa, where you will see signs for Parking Libre. The parking lot is located at Av. de Ordesa, 2, which is adjacent to the visitor center.

  • Public Transportation (Bus)

    To reach Bus - Centro Visitantes Sector Ordesa via public transportation, first, you need to get to the nearest bus station. If you are in Huesca, take the bus from Huesca to Torla (this journey typically takes around 2 hours). Once you arrive in Torla, look for the local shuttle bus service that operates within the Ordesa National Park. The shuttle bus will take you to the Centro Visitantes Sector Ordesa. Be sure to check the bus schedule in advance as services may vary by season.

  • Walking

    If you are already in Torla and have parked your car or arrived by bus, you can walk to Bus - Centro Visitantes Sector Ordesa. Starting from the main square in Torla, head towards Av. de Ordesa. The visitor center is approximately a 15-minute walk from the center of town. Follow the road signs leading to the park; they will guide you directly to the Centro Visitantes.

Ordesa National Park, a UNESCO Biosphere Reserve, is one of Spain's most captivating natural wonders located in the Huesca province. The park is renowned for its dramatic cliffs, lush valleys, and rich biodiversity, making it a perfect destination for nature lovers and adventure seekers. With over 30,000 hectares of pristine wilderness, visitors can explore an array of landscapes, from high mountain peaks to deep gorges filled with wildflowers, all while enjoying the serene ambiance of the great outdoors. The iconic Ordesa Valley, carved by glacial activity, presents some of the park's most stunning views, especially during sunrise and sunset when the cliffs are painted in hues of orange and pink. The park's extensive network of hiking trails caters to all skill levels, ranging from leisurely strolls to challenging treks that reward with breathtaking vistas. Wildlife enthusiasts can spot various species, including the elusive Pyrenean chamois and golden eagles soaring overhead. Additionally, the park features several picturesque waterfalls, such as the impressive Cola de Caballo, which adds to its enchanting charm. Ordesa National Park is not just about hiking; it also provides opportunities for rock climbing, birdwatching, and photography, ensuring every visitor finds something to cherish.
